In 2025, the investment landscape is shifting as ETF issuers are embracing high-risk strategies, particularly with the rise of single-stock ETFs. Nearly one-third of all equity ETFs launched this year feature leverage, indicating a strong demand for more aggressive investment options. Mike Akins from ETF Action discusses this trend with Bloomberg's Scarlet Fu and Eric Balchunas, highlighting how investors are seeking more than just traditional S&P 500 investments. This shift matters because it reflects a growing appetite for innovative financial products that cater to a more adventurous investor base.
